Wireless Network Engineer
Location: Greenford, Middlesex (Office-Based)
Travel: Approximately 40% across EMEA
Employment Type: Full-Time, Permanent

A leading professional services organisation is seeking an experienced Wireless Network Engineer to join their delivery team. This role is ideal for someone who is passionate about enterprise networking, enjoys working in dynamic environments, and is confident delivering customer-facing projects across the UK and wider EMEA region.

About the Role
You will be responsible for the design, deployment, and support of wireless and wired network infrastructure for a range of enterprise customers, primarily across the Financial Services, Retail, and Legal sectors. The position is based at the Greenford office with regular travel (approx. 40%) depending on project needs. Some weeks may require travel within the UK or multiple countries in EMEA-flexibility is key.

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form wireless site surveys, RF analysis, and heat mapping (primarily using Ekahau).

  • Design and implement tailored wired and wireless network solutions.

  • Configure and manage LAN/WAN infrastructure, including Routers, Switches, Firewalls, and VPNs.

  • Troubleshoot wireless performance issues, interference, and roaming challenges.

  • Implement wireless security protocols such as WPA2/WPA3, RADIUS, and network segmentation.

  • Collaborate with cybersecurity and infrastructure teams to ensure integrated solutions.

  • Participate in pre-sales activities, including scoping and client consultations.

  • Document technical configurations, network designs, and resolution procedures.

Essential Requirements

  • 3-5+ years of hands-on wireless networking experience.

  • Wireless CCNP certification is required.

  • Experience with enterprise wireless vendors (Cisco, Aruba, Meraki, Mist, Arista, etc.).

  • Strong understanding of RF principles, wireless security, and enterprise network architecture.

  • Proficiency in VLANs, routing (OSPF/BGP), DHCP, DNS, and IP Addressing.

  • Background in working with or for a VAR, MSP, or systems integrator.

  • Proven experience in customer-facing engineering roles.

Desirable Skills

  • Additional certifications such as CWNA, CWDP, or CCNP Enterprise.

  • Familiarity with secure wireless authentication models (eg 802.1X, RADIUS).

  • Knowledge of Scripting and automation tools (eg Python, Ansible).

  • Experience with network monitoring platforms like SolarWinds.
